Time Limit: 2 seconds / Memory Limit: 256 MB
クリスマスコンテストに向けてプログラミング練習会を行ったうさぎは,練習会終了後に記録を整理していた.
ある参加者についての記録は,提出ごとに問題コードと判定結果が保存されている.問題コードは,アルファベット小文字とハイフンからなる文字列である.判定結果は,以下のいずれかである.
accepted
wrong answer
time-limit exceeded
runtime error
例えば,次のような記録が考えられる.
problem-a wrong answer problem-b runtime error problem-a accepted problem-a accepted problem-b accepted
しかし,文字列操作に慣れていなかったうさぎは,このデータを空白区切りの単語のリストとして読み込んでしまい,さらには順番もばらばらにしてしまった.例えば,データは次のようになってしまったかもしれない.
accepted problem-a problem-a answer problem-a runtime problem-b problem-b wrong error accepted accepted
幸いにして,うさぎは元のデータの行数,すなわちその参加者の合計提出回数 L は覚えていた.ばらばらにしてしまったデータから,その参加者の提出のうち,accepted
という判定を受けた回数を求めたい.
N L S1 ... SN
1 行目は 2 つの整数 N, L を含む.
続く N 行のうち i 行目 (1 ≤ i ≤ N) は,文字列 Si を含む.これらはうさぎがばらばらにしてしまったデータを表す.
データで示された参加者が accepted
という判定を受けた回数を 1 行に出力せよ.
100 点中 25 点分のデータは以下を満たす.
2 1 lovely-rabbits accepted
1
12 5 accepted problem-a problem-a answer problem-a runtime problem-b problem-b wrong error accepted accepted
3